Hi Eveyone
I have a problem with my 'log wheel'.
Every year our Sigma 38 comes out for about two or three month's. We rub her bottom down and she has two coats of Micron put her. You know the one that goes on lilac and then goes white when in the water.
I remove the log wheel and service it, paint it with the same anti foul with a little paint brush, and check wiring etc.
Then, when I put the lady back in the water within two weeks I have to remove it and clean the bl00dy log again, as some crustation has set up home with his family in tow!!!!
Haslar marina, if you wondering!
Is this something I must put up with, and the instructors must put up with, or is there a product that will keep the little blitter's out and still leave the log to show our breath taking speed???????????????? /forums/images/graemlins/grin.gif
